I'm a postdoc in social psychology at Stanford University, working with Prof. Greg Walton.
My research examines how humans, a deeply social species by nature, can end up trapped in spirals of social isolation. Chronic isolation rarely stems from a single moment; instead, my research shows how moments of exclusion can grow into self-reinforcing cycles that repeat themselves and intensify over time. I look at three ways these cycles can begin: being ignored or excluded (ostracism), the effects of digital technologies and social media (e.g., ghosting, phubbing, and social media ostracism), and beliefs about whether social interactions are energizing or draining. By uncovering how these patterns unfold and testing ways to interrupt them, I strive to help people and communities build meaningful, lasting connections.
